Young Actress Julia Barretto to Star in Upcoming ABS-CBN Series 'Cofradia'

The Pilipino Star Ngayon (a part of The Philippine Star) reported that young actress Julia Barretto will soon be appearing in the upcoming ABS-CBN television series called Cofradia. The series will be a remake of an original 1953 Tagalog movie of the same name which starred Gloria Romero, Ramon Revilla, Tony Cayado, Priscilla Concepcion, Chichay, Rebecca del Rio, and Precy Ortega. The film was directed by Artemio B. Tecson.

Before being adapted into film, the story of Cofradia, Ang Mahiwagang Sinderela first appeared in the pages of Mabuhay Komiks in 1952. The comics were written by Dominador Ad Castillo and illustrated by Ben S. Maniclang. A year later, director Artemio B. Tecson adapted it into a movie. The film was produced by Sampaguita Pictures. The blurb for the film says "Don't miss this heart-touching story of a girl who was afraid to love because she was black."

Cofradia was remade again in 1973, this time with actress Gina Alajar in the title role. Gloria Romero also appeared in the remake and she played the mother of Alajar's character. Directed by Mar S. Torres, the film also starred Luis Gonzales, Rosemarie Gil, Matimtiman Cruz, Cloyd Robinson, Gina Pareno, Jojit Paredes, and Raquel Montessa.

In the television remake to be aired by ABS-CBN, Julia Barretto will play the lead role. She will be starring alongside Khalil Ramos and Julian Estrada. No air date has been announced yet.

The daughter of Dennis Padilla and Marjorie Barretto, Julia Barretto has previously appeared in Kapamilya shows including Walang Kapalit, Kokey, and Palos. She also guested in other shows such as Kris TV, ASAP, and Gandang Gabi Vice.
